티스토리 뷰

728x90
반응형

LeetCode 개발을 하고 있는 어떤 친구가 매일 톡방에 올리길래 '릿코드가 뭐지?'라는 의문이 생겼다.

다른 코딩사이트가 많지만 각각의 장단점이 있기에 이번에는 릿코드로 결정하게 되었다.

 

LeetCode란?

여러가지 코딩 언어로 천여가지가 넘는 알고리즘 문제를 풀어볼 수 있는 알고리즘 풀이 사이트라고 할 수 있다. 다른 사이트도 코드 풀이는 꽤 많지만, 설명이 생각보단 친절하진 않다.

 

릿코드는 무료와 유료 시스템 두 가지가 있지만, 필자는 아직 무료만 쓰는 입장에서 작성하려 한다.

 

먼저, Leetcode 전용 저장소를 Github에 하나 만들어 준다.

깃허브 레파지토리 생성

필자는 무난하게 leetcode로 하였습니다. 생각보다 이렇게 하신 분들도 꽤 있더라고요.

 

그리고 크롬 확장자 릿허브를 설치한다. 릿허브 링크는 좌측 릿허브를 클릭해주면 된다.

릿허브 확장자 설치 일부 페이지 화면

 

화면에 릿허브를 고정한 후, 깃허브와 Authenticate을 클릭한다.

화면 고정 혹은 클릭 후 authenticate를 한다.

 

그리고 Authorize QasimWani를 클릭하면 다시한번 비밀번호를 입력하고 인증하면 아래 화면처럼 나온다.

릿코드 레파지토리 연결화면

여기서 만든 레파지토리를 Link an Existing Repository로 선택을 한 후 아까 만든 레파지토리 이름을 넣어 Get Started를 클릭한다.

leetcode 연결 완료

이렇게 준비가 완료가 된다.

 

릿코드에서 Submit을 클릭하게 되면 위 페이지가 아래 사진처럼 변하게 된다.

Submit을 하게 되면 숫자가 올라간다.

아까 연결한 레파지토리에 코드가 자동적으로 올라간 것을 확인할 수 있다.

깃허브에 올라간 릿코드 소스

 

 

 

이렇게 알고리즘에 대해 하나 더 기록을 남길 수 있는 좋은 기회가 되었다.

이전에 프로그래머스나, 백준을 했을 때에는 매번 티스토리에 올리는 과정을 하게 되었는데,

이제는 허브라는 확장자를 만든 이후 이렇게 편리하게 정리가 되어 너무 좋다.

728x90
반응형
댓글
250x250
반응형
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
링크
«   2024/12   »
1 2 3 4 5 6 7
8 9 10 11 12 13 14
15 16 17 18 19 20 21
22 23 24 25 26 27 28
29 30 31
글 보관함